How to inspect hat linings, sweatbands, and interlinings

 

Lift the lining and examine the seams by the light of a soft lamp and a magnifier. Look for hand-sewn pick-stitches, generous seam allowances, neatly folded edges, and maker stamps hidden beneath the fabric; slight variation in stitch length often indicates bespoke work or careful repair, while perfectly uniform stitching points to factory production. Inspect the sweatband for material and wear. Leather will crease and darken at the brow, cotton will show absorbent staining, and terry will retain odour and loose fibres. Note where the band compresses or splits, then air the hat and spot-clean with a damp cloth. Plan a replacement once the band no longer holds its shape or grips the head. Photograph any damage and the stitch patterns before you begin work. When provenance and integrity matter, favour re-stitching rather than wholesale replacement. Seek bar tacks at stress points, riveted sweatband ends, reinforced seam tape, and neat repair patches as evidence of sensible past repairs. Treat these features as signs that merit close attention.

 

After examining the lining and sweatband, test the interlining by compressing the crown and the crown edge, and note how the material recovers. A crisp, springy rebound indicates buckram or canvas reinforcement, the kind that holds a formal silhouette. A softer, slower rebound points to wool or foam interlining, which favours drape and warmth. Use this tactile evidence to judge whether the existing interlining suits your climate and usual occasions, or whether replacement would give the hat the behaviour you prefer. Look for inner clues to provenance and performance. Silk or cupro linings, stamped size tags, and embroidered initials often indicate dress use and maker pedigree. Ventilated linings, mesh panels, or absorbent cotton suggest outdoor, active wear. Match patterns of wear and odour to likely past use, then choose appropriate care, cleaning, airing, or professional restoration, to preserve both the hat's function and its story.

How to assess stitching, binding, and hand-finishing on a hat

 

Begin by inspecting stitch quality and density across the panels and seams. Count the stitches per centimetre or per inch and scan for skipped stitches, long tails, or broken threads. Even, closely spaced stitching with consistent tension indicates careful machine or hand work, whereas uneven tension and loose threads mark likely failure points. Lift the lining to check how raw edges are finished. Felled or bound seams, folded hems, and internal binding tape prevent fraying and add structure. Exposed raw edges or a simple overlock reveal a lower level of finish. Finally, examine the sweatband to see how it is attached. A sweatband secured with discrete hand tacks or neat stitched joins will be easier to repair and will age with more dignity than one pressed down with adhesive and showing glue residue. Note these features when assessing overall construction and future repairability.

 

Inspect for tiny, irregular blind stitches, hand-stitched bartacks at stress points, and faint needle-prick patterns where the lining meets the crown. These are not defects but evidence that human hands shaped and adjusted the piece, and they show where future repairs will be most practical. Trace the stitch lines on the brim and crown to identify edge binding, piped seams, and any visible reinforcement tapes; multiple parallel rows, neatly trimmed thread ends, and concealed reinforcements indicate a well-structured shape. By contrast, visible adhesive, single-row stitching at high-stress edges, or untidy trimmed threads point to reduced structural resilience and a greater likelihood of early deformation. Finally, examine the sweatband material and stitch pattern: natural leathers and twills absorb and age differently from synthetic trims, which helps you predict longevity and maintenance needs. Taken together, these details show how a hat will wear over time.

How to spot maker's marks, repairs, and wear patterns

 

Lift the lining and, with a loupe and a strong light, inspect maker marks, stamps, and any handwritten notes. Faint impressions often show on the sweatband, the crown lining, or beneath the underbinding; compare letterforms, placement, and any sizing or country codes with known maker conventions to infer workshop quality and origin. Note serial numbers and bespoke initials, which can corroborate provenance. Natural fibre linings, hand-stitched continuous seams, and a consistent patina on metal trims point to traditional craft, while synthetic interfacings and heavy adhesive residue suggest cheaper manufacture or later intervention. Examine these features to distinguish signs of authentic craft from later alteration.

 

Begin by inspecting repairs and alterations. Look for mismatched thread, fresh adhesives, replaced sweatbands, or relined crowns. Gently test an inconspicuous seam to determine whether the stitching is original or a later intervention. Note heat-shrink patches or machine stitching laid over hand sewing, and observe inconsistent ageing between metal fittings and fabric, which often indicates replacement parts. Map compression lines, crown creasing, brim memory, and concentrated sweat staining to understand habitual wear and whether the shaping is original. Taken together, these interior clues, including maker's marks, construction cues, repair evidence, and wear patterns, allow a reasoned judgement about authenticity, provenance, and the cap's life, without relying on external labels. In summary, a cap's outward silhouette conceals a record of its making and of its use, tucked beneath the crown where linings, sweatbands, and stitchwork preserve maker choices and evidence of past repairs. Lifting the lining with a light, compressing the interlining, and reading maker stamps will turn those subtle signs into evidence you can compare and weigh. Look closely and further clues will emerge.

 

Browned sweatbands, even stitch spacing, and discreet repairs offer objective clues to an item's provenance, internal structure, and likely longevity. Photograph these areas before any work begins to preserve a visual record. Use the simple checks above, from lining and interlining to mapping stitches and repairs, to decide whether to conserve, restore, or replace, and to make a considered purchase.
